Output 58de93c66283962c13be2da4421fa1eca7cacb07cc4fe89a6c98d2aece5d862b:7
- value
- 3091531
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af65b636ad723b7a6d39d53ac4052fa0cdc07185 OP_EQUAL
- address
- 3HgS2AvSrTorZbuHFrA97M6HPAQJxqifoB
- transaction
- 58de93c66283962c13be2da4421fa1eca7cacb07cc4fe89a6c98d2aece5d862b
- spent
- true